Output 583bdcd2dc0b2def9d6d9e40bb97bfbda3bbde175ca7a3f359d044495b90e2ce:1

value
624000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bb8a1ab15a0f3146ab8893796e26bff971c22191 OP_EQUAL
address
3Jndj4wsfjgtzyYYFkqem1pzSQUdWUKc1L
transaction
583bdcd2dc0b2def9d6d9e40bb97bfbda3bbde175ca7a3f359d044495b90e2ce
confirmations
245636
spent
true